Sunderland close in on Mignolet and Suazo

Sunderland boss Steve Bruce is close to completing the signing of highly rated Belgian goalkeeper Simon Mignolet for a fee of about £2 million. The 21 year old custodian has been earning rave reviews playing for Sint Truidense in the Jupiler League. Even at the very young age of 21, Mignolet has 71 caps for Sint Truidense in the Belgian League and has represented his country at U21 level. He was shown around the Stadium of Light and the club’s training ground this weekend sparking rumours that the deal is all but done. The signing puts immense pressure on Scott Gordon who has not lived upto his £9 million price tag.

The Black Cats are also coveting Chile striker Humberto Suazo in what could be a very difficult transfer. His current club Monterrey loaned him out to Real Zaragoza last season where he was a success. After buying him for £2.5 million in 2007, Monterrey are expecting Sunderland to fork out £14 million for his services. The Black Cats are exploring the option of a loan deal.

Elsewhere, Sunderland have bid £2 million for Estudiantes right back Marcos Angeleri and are interested in striker Mauro Boselli.
